Frequently asked questions about villa rentals in Cinque Terre

  • What are the must-see attractions in Cinque Terre, Italy?

    Cinque Terre is all about its five villages! Manarola, with its iconic houses clinging to the cliffside, is a must. Vernazza boasts a charming harbour and Doria Castle. Monterosso al Mare offers the largest beach. Corniglia, perched high on a hill, provides stunning views, and Riomaggiore, with its colourful buildings and boat trips, is equally captivating. Don't forget the scenic trails connecting them – the Sentiero Azzurro (Blue Path) is particularly famous, though sections may be closed depending on the season and weather.

  • Is Cinque Terre, Italy known for mountains, beaches, forests, or other types of landscapes?

    Cinque Terre is known for its dramatic, terraced vineyards clinging to steep hillsides, creating a unique combination of mountainous terrain, coastal scenery, and small, sheltered beaches. The villages themselves are built into the cliffs, offering breathtaking views of the Ligurian Sea. While there are forests in the surrounding hills, the defining landscape is the interplay of sea, mountains, and human-made terraces.

  • What are the most surprising and hidden attractions in Cinque Terre, Italy?

    Many overlook the charming inland trails leading to vineyards and smaller settlements outside the main villages. The Sanctuary of Nostra Signora di Montenero near Monterosso offers panoramic views and a peaceful atmosphere. Exploring the less-travelled paths reveals hidden coves and viewpoints that are often far less crowded than the main tourist areas. The church of San Lorenzo in Manarola is also worth a visit for its unique architecture.

  • What are some unique ways to learn about the culture of Cinque Terre, Italy by engaging with its people?

    Take a cooking class and learn to make local pesto or focaccia. Chat with the shopkeepers in the villages – many are locals who are happy to share stories and insights. Consider a guided walk focusing on the local history and wine production. Participating in a wine tasting at a local vineyard offers a chance to interact with the producers and learn about their craft.

  • How much time should you set aside to thoroughly explore Cinque Terre, Italy?

    To truly appreciate Cinque Terre, at least three full days are recommended. This allows time to explore each village at a leisurely pace, hike some of the trails (checking conditions beforehand), and enjoy the local cuisine and atmosphere. More time would allow for more extensive hiking and exploring the surrounding areas.

  • Is there anything you might not think to pack for Cinque Terre, Italy?

    Comfortable walking shoes are essential, as you'll be doing a lot of walking on uneven terrain. A reusable water bottle is vital, especially during warmer months. A light raincoat or umbrella is also advisable, as the weather can change quickly. Don't forget sunscreen and a hat for sun protection.

  • Are there any food festivals in Cinque Terre, Italy where you can try local food?

    Cinque Terre doesn't have large-scale, internationally renowned food festivals. However, each village often holds smaller local events throughout the year, celebrating local produce and culinary traditions. Check local listings for details on these smaller events closer to your travel dates.
  • What seasonal natural events, such as migrations or blooming periods, occur in Cinque Terre, Italy?

    Spring brings the vibrant colours of wildflowers blooming across the hillsides. Autumn sees the grape harvest, a significant event in the region's culture. Specific bird migrations are less prominent than in other areas, but the changing seasons offer different visual aspects of the landscape.
